Pesky gNATs ID builds on the successful Pesky Gnats programme, a computer based CBT programme for use by mental health professionals who work with children and adolescents, developed by Prof. Gary O Reilly and Dr. David Coyle.
From its inception, Pesky gNATs ID
has been guided by and evaluated through published research.
The first step in developing Feel Good Island was the completion of a
systematic review of the evidence regarding
cognitive therapy skills that assist the use of CBT for adults with
intellectual disabilities, which was published in JARID:
Cooney, P., Tunney, C., & O'Reilly, G. (2018). A systematic review of the evidence regarding cognitive therapy skills that assist cognitive behavioural therapy in adults who have an intellectual disability. Journal of Applied Research in Intellectual Disabilities, 31(1), 23-42.
The findings of this systematic review guided the development of a prototype game based on the original Pesky gNATs programme and adapted for people with intellectual disabilities - this was called Feel Good Island. The Feel Good Island prototype used the same CBT concepts as in Pesky gNATs but made adaptations to the structure, language, visuals, stories, exercises and workbook. In addition, five people with intellectual disabilities recorded the voiceovers for the games avatars.
A randomized control trial (RCT) was completed to examine whether Feel Good Island was successful, both in terms of adaption, and also its efficacy in supporting clinical change for people with intellectual disabilities experiencing mental health difficulties. The trial was published in the British Journal of Psychiatry:
Cooney, P., Jackman, C., Coyle, D., & O'Reilly, G. (2017). Computerised cognitive–behavioural therapy for adults with intellectual disability: Randomised controlled trial. The British Journal of Psychiatry, 211(2), 95-102.
This trial found Feel Good Island produced
clinically significant change maintained at three month follow up for the
treatment of anxiety symptoms in comparison with psychiatric treatment as usual
(TAU) for adults with intellectual disabilities. The intervention had a
medium-sized effect on anxiety symptoms post-intervention and a large-sized
effect after a 3-month follow-up period. Furthermore, the intervention led to a
clinically meaningful improvement for almost 40% of people three months after
completing the intervention.
Based on the positive outcome from the RCT, the prototype was developed into
the current Feel Good Island. This version builds on the prototype through:
Improved graphics and gameplay
Specially designed avatars to represent people with disabilities
Avatars voiced by professional actors with disabilities
Mindful Island
Participants involved in the RCT on the orignial prototpye commented on the usefulness of the mindfulness based interventions that are a part of the Feel Good Island. Based on this positive feedback, an additional prototype programme to translate and adapt mindfulness concepts for people with intellectual disabilities was developed - Mindful Island. This programme used the same gaming software but introduced mindfulness based interventions.
People with disabilities experience of using
this programme was also researched and published in the British Journal of
Learning Disabilities:
Clyne, C., Jackman, C., Tully, M.,
Coyle, D., & O’Reilly, G. (2022). “We live in the moment”—Experiences of
people with Intellectual Disabilities and Clinicians of Computer‐Assisted Mindfulness and Relaxation. British Journal of Learning Disabilities, 50(3), 422-432.
This research found mindfulness can be
adapted to computer-assisted technology for use among people with
intellectual disabilities. Participants found the intervention an enjoyable
experience and saw a number of benefits to engaging in it including perceived
improved confidence and perceived reduction of worries
